Study on Vulnerable Plaque of Carotid Artery With Chinese Herbal and Insects Medicine (Spchim)

Randomized Controlled Clinical Study on Vulnerable Plaque of Carotid Artery With Chinese Herbal and Insects Medicine

The investigators want treat Vulnerable plaque of carotid artery with a herbal and insects Chinese medicine. Designing a RCT trial to prove the effect and safety.

Study Overview

Detailed Description

Vulnerable plaque of carotid artery is the important intervention target for primary prevention and secondary prevention of cerebral arterial thrombosis, but there are no effective, safe and prevalent treatment measures against it. The development that traditional Chinese medicine has achieved in treating plaque of carotid artery shows that great accomplishment could be made within this area. Academia should engage in clinical research on regulated treatment methods in traditional Chinese medicine with long-term intervention and high patient compliance, providing strong evidence for evidence-based medicine and guidance to clinical practice.

Description

Inclusion Criteria:

  1. Meet the diagnostic criteria of carotid artery atherosclerosis;
  2. Ultrasound of carotid artery atherosclerosis plaque specifies it as unstable plaque (including malacoplakia and mixed plaque);

Exclusion Criteria:

  1. mRS Rating higher than or equal to 3 before joining the trail group;
  2. Carotid artery stenosis is higher than or equal to 50%;
  3. Confirmed as or suspected to be vasculitis;
  4. With infection, tumor or insufficient heart, liver and kidney functions (renal function higher than twice of upper limit in normal limit, HYHA heart function grading higher than or equal to level 2 );
  5. With acute myocardial infarction and unstable angina pectoris;
  6. With acute cerebral arterial thrombosis;
  7. lesion: Severe stenosis or occlusion of distal intracranial vessels;
  8. Pregnant women or lactating mothers;
  9. With known history of allergy to the drugs of the trial.

Arms and Interventions

Participant Group / Arm
Intervention / Treatment
Experimental: Herbal Medicine C-117
Herbal Medicine C-117 Prescription (6g/bag,one bag each time, twice a day.) for 6 months
Herbal Medicine C-117 formula including 2 herbals and 2 insects
Placebo Comparator: The Placebo of Herbal Medicine C-117
Placebo of Herbal Medicine C-117 (6g/bag,one bag each time, twice a day.) for 6 months
The Placebo of Herbal Medicine C-117 formula including 4 herbals
